PhD Research Project

Multidimensional Adaptation Mechanisms of Rural Households to Climate Risks: The Role of Remittances, Spatial Spillovers, and Cooperation in Vietnam on Poverty Reduction and Environmental Performance from Vietnam and Cross-Country Analysis

Description of PhD research project

This project studies how rural households in Vietnam adapt to climate risks through remittances, social learning, institutional support, and digital nudges. It combines panel data, spatial econometrics, and a field experiment to identify which adaptation channels are most effective and when they complement each other.
